Two months ago Mitch Ammons achieved the seemingly impossible. He qualified for the Olympic Trials Marathon at the California International Marathon with a time of 2:16:48. In this episode we dive into everything that went into that special day. You can hear more about Mitch's tumultuous and uplifting background in episode 456. Here is what Mitch wrote about that special day. It encapsulates his journey perfectly: "I don’t even know where to start with this one. Thanks all of y’all for the overwhelming support. After all, this is a sport that is about community and man don’t we have a great one. Five years ago almost to the day I started this running journey. I was 2 years sober; heroin and meth, on my way to changing everything about myself. I can say with confidence that running was the biggest catalyst to self improvement.
